That's the exact same one I bought for my shop. We do a BBQ every Friday for the employees and I was sick of always running out of propane so I went and picked up this model. The Genesis series is really nice and heavy duty. Did you install a regulator on your line? We had to put one in ours to lower the pressure because the first run through even at low the grill was heating up to 600 degrees. Sounded like a blast furnace if you turned it on high lol. Put a regulator in before the hookup to the gas line and got the pressure to the recommended 7psi I think it was and it is perfect!

I was cooking something hot on my Weber kettle grill one day. I clumsily set down the lid on the rail of the deck, and it fell 10 feet to the driveway. It dented the lid, and it didn't fit as well. We called Weber to see about buying just a new lid. They shipped one out to us. Total cost, including shipping: $0.

Customer service like that = customer for life.
